What are the 5 basic management functions?
At the most fundamental level, management is a discipline that consists of a set of five general functions: planning, organizing, staffing, leading and controlling. These five functions are part of a body of practices and theories on how to be a successful manager.

How do managers control employee performance?
Here are some ideas for managing and improving employee performance: Set clear expectations and communicate them well, then continue to manage expectations. Frequent communication is critical. Conduct regular and timely employee performance appraisals so employees know where they stand and what their goals are.
